The main character in Journey to the West, Sun Wukong, was rebellious, brave, resourceful, impatient but with a sense of justice, emotional, loyal, daring, and abhorrent. He was born in the Water Curtain Cave of the Flowerfruit Mountain. He was smart and talented since he was young. He had taken Patriarch Subhuti as his master and had learned many powerful spells. He had the ability to transform into the Seventy-Two Transformations, and he also had the Golden Cudgel and other magic treasures. Sun Wukong was unruly and unyielding. He was unwilling to be bound by any restrictions. Therefore, he dared to cause trouble with the Sea Dragon King, the Infernal Palace, the Heavenly Palace, and other forces. He even made a bet with Buddha. He was full of vitality and courage to face challenges, showing the characteristics of a hero. However, he also had the weakness of being competitive, arrogant, and impatient.

Character analysis was a very important part of a novel's creation. It could add emotion and depth to the story. Here are some helpful ways to analyze the characters in the novel:
1. Observe the character's actions and speech. The actions and words of a character could reflect their inner thoughts, personality, and values. By analyzing these actions and words, one could better understand the character's personality and motives.
2. Study the background and experiences of the characters. The background and experiences of the characters could provide an explanation for their personality traits and behavior. Understanding the background and experiences of the characters would allow one to better understand their actions and thoughts.
3. Observe the relationship between the characters. The relationships between characters could provide an explanation for the characters 'personalities and motives. By analyzing the relationships between the characters, one could better understand the actions and thoughts of the characters.
4. Analyzing the way of character creation. The way the characters were created could reflect the author's writing style and imagination. By analyzing the way the characters were created, one could better understand the author's creative intentions.
5. Consider the influence of the character. The actions and thoughts of a character could have a profound impact on the people and things around them. By analyzing the influence of a character, one could better understand the character's personality and motivation.
